Tips for email copywriting success

-Offer a quick, easy tip on doing something: Your email recipients need a reason to open your email newsletters each day. If they recognize your brand as a provider of helpful information, they will be more apt to open in the future.

-Identify what interests your readers: Analyzing site data can help determine the content that is attractive to your readers. Asking through surveys and social media is another great way to learn about the topics your audience wants covered. After addressing the areas of interest, provide beneficial information and solutions to problems they may have.

-Share newsworthy information: One reason our audience members continuously read the content we publish at the Mequoda Daily is because we often share updated information on statistics and strategies. Timeliness is often important, so audience members appreciate receiving breaking news.

-Arouse curiosity: What gets readers to fully read articles? Arousing curiosity around the content you cover is one way. Follow the previous suggestions and keep your audience curious until the end.
